- Use lock_init/lock_destroy() to setup the lock_object inside of lockmgr.
We can now use LOCK_CLASS() as a stronger check in lockmgr_chain() as a result. This required putting back lk_flags as lockmgr's use of flags conflicted with other flags in lo_flags otherwise. - Tweak 'show lock' output for lockmgr to match sx, rw, and mtx.
